Text of Personal Communication
The following information accompanied stocks donated to the Bloomington Drosophila Stock Center by Irina Catrina & Diana Bratu, Hunter College, City University of New York.
P{UASp-HIV-1\Rev.EGFP} expresses the Rev protein from HIV-1 with a C-terminal EGFP tag under the control of UASp.
P{UASp-HIV-1\Rev.EGFP}attP2 is a viable and fertile insertion on the third chromosome in an attP site (FBti0040535)
P{UASp-pgTat.HIV} carries a construct known as "pgTat", a subgenomic construct from HIV-1 used to study Rev function in export of intron-containing viral RNA (see Malim et al., 1989. Nature  338:254 ).  In the absence of Rev, the construct expresses the full length Tat protein under the control of UASp.  In the presence of Rev, it expresses a truncated Tat protein under the control of UASp.
P{UASp-pgTat.HIV}su(Hw)attP8 is a viable and fertile insertion on the X chromosome in an attP site (FBti0131991).
